After the death of popular chess player, American Daniel Naroditsky, her mother has opened up, sharing words after the devastating heartbreak. Daniel’s mother, Elena Naroditsky, said there was nothing more important than his dignity for Daniel, who passed away on Monday, aged 29.

“‘There was nothing more important to Daniel than his dignity and his name as a chess player,” she was quoted as saying by Daily Mail.

“And the ex-world champion was trying to say he’s a cheater. Daniel tried to defend himself so much. The whole world was on Daniel’s side. He played more and did more and more because he was trying to prove that he’s not what he was accused of,” she added.
